Abu Dhabi inflation rises 2.7 pct in H1 2016
Inflation in consumer prices in the emirate of Abu Dhabi rose to 2.7 per cent year-on-year (y/y) in the first half of 2016, compared with the same period last year, according to Statistics Centre-Abu Dhabi.

Solar Impulse 2 soars over Gemasolar, Masdar’s Solar Thermal Plant in Seville
The 20-megawatt plant is the world’s first utility-scale solar power plant to combine a central tower receiver system and molten salt storage technology enabling electricity generation for 15 hours without solar irradiance electricity.
